Sadza - Zimbabwean Cornmeal Porridge
Cooking Time: about 1 hour
Diet: Diet Category: Vegan
Country: Zimbabwe
Sadza is a popular dish in Zimbabwe made from cornmeal and water, cooked to a thick porridge-like consistency. It is traditionally served with stews, vegetables, or meats. This hearty and versatile dish is a staple in Zimbabwean cuisine.
